Question 1: What makes Damascus steel special?
- Unique wavy patterns
- It never rusts
- It’s extremely light
Answer: Unique wavy patterns
Fact: Damascus steel is special because of its unique wavy or watery patterns that look beautiful and distinct. It is also known for being very strong and sharp while still being light in weight. One of its amazing features is that it resists rusting better than many other types of steel. This combination of strength, beauty, and durability makes Damascus steel highly valued.
Question 2: What was Damascus steel originally used for?
- Swords
- Cooking knives
- Armor
Answer: Swords
Fact: Damascus steel was originally used to make strong and sharp swords. These swords were known for their beautiful wavy patterns and ability to stay sharp for a long time. Warriors prized them for their strength and cutting power. Later, the same steel-making techniques were also used for making knives and other tools.
Question 3: What technique gives Damascus steel its patterns?
- Folding and forging
- Painting
- Acid etching
Answer: Folding and forging
Fact: The patterns in Damascus steel come from folding and forging the metal many times. This process mixes different types of steel, creating unique wave-like designs. These patterns are not painted on. Sometimes, acid etching is used later to make the patterns more visible, but the designs are formed during forging.
